Abstract
This paper proposes a new algorithm of only using motion vectors (MVs) of macroblocks contained in MPEG encodings to fast extract camera motion directly from compressed videos. Due to very low computing cost, our algorithm is faster than real-time processing, and thus suitable for implementation on hardware, such as PTZ video camera.
